The goa-daemon program stores configuration in the $XDG_CONFIG_HOME/goa-1.0/accounts.conf (typically
~/.config/goa-1.0/accounts.conf) file. The format of this file is private and 3rd party programs or
libraries should never read it. This file does not contain any passwords or secrets.
See the XDGBaseDirectorySpecification[1] for more information about $XDG_CONFIG_HOME.
Description
The goa-daemon program provides the org.gnome.OnlineAccounts name on the session message bus. Users or
administrators should never need to start this daemon as it will be automatically started by dbus-daemon(1) whenever an application sends a D-Bus message to the org.gnome.OnlineAccounts name on the
session bus.

Options
--replace
Replace existing instance.
--version
Show program version.
--help
Show help options.
Secrets
The goa-daemon program stores secrets (such as OAuth tokens) in GNOMEKeyring[2]. The format of the
stored secrets is private and 3rd party programs or libraries should never read, modify or delete these
secrets.
